Certified Specialist Programme in Interviewing Techniques for Domestic Violence Cases

Targeted at professionals in law enforcement and social work, this programme equips participants with specialized skills to effectively interview victims and perpetrators of domestic violence. Through practical exercises and case studies, learners will enhance their communication and empathy to handle these sensitive situations with care and precision. By mastering interviewing techniques and conflict resolution strategies, graduates will be better equipped to gather crucial evidence and support survivors of domestic violence. Course structure

• Understanding the Dynamics of Domestic Violence Cases
• Legal and Ethical Considerations in Interviewing Victims and Perpetrators
• Trauma-Informed Interviewing Techniques
• Effective Communication Skills for Interviewing in Domestic Violence Cases
• Interviewing Children and Vulnerable Populations in Domestic Violence Cases
• Use of Technology in Interviewing and Documentation
• Collaborating with Multi-Disciplinary Teams in Domestic Violence Cases
• Cultural Competency in Interviewing Victims and Perpetrators
• Interviewing Techniques for Gathering Evidence and Building a Case

According to the latest statistics, Domestic Violence remains a prevalent issue in the UK, with 1.6 million women and 786,000 men experiencing domestic abuse each year. This highlights the critical need for professionals equipped with the necessary skills to handle such cases effectively.

The Certified Specialist Programme in Interviewing Techniques for Domestic Violence Cases plays a crucial role in addressing this need by providing professionals with specialized training in conducting interviews with victims of domestic violence. By honing their communication and empathy skills, participants can better support survivors and gather essential information for legal proceedings.
